Multiple choice

What is the ecological significance of Bryophytes?

  1. They provide habitat for small animals.

  2. They help in soil formation and erosion control.

  3. They contribute to nutrient cycling.

  4. All of the above

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ation

Bryophytes play various ecological roles, including providing habitat for small animals, aiding in soil formation and erosion control, and contributing to nutrient cycling.

Multiple choice

The Ramsar Convention on Wetlands of International Importance, especially as Waterfowl Habitat, aims to protect which type of ecosystem?

  1. Wetlands

  2. Forests

  3. Grasslands

  4. Deserts

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
A Correct answer
Explanation

The Ramsar Convention aims to protect wetlands, which are areas of marsh, fen, peatland, or water, whether natural or artificial, permanent or temporary, with water that is static or flowing, fresh, brackish, or salt, including areas of marine water the depth of which at low tide does not exceed six meters.
